The aim was to study whether dietary quality was associated with disease activity and inflammation among patients with rheumatoid arthritis (RA). This cross-sectional analysis included 66 Swedish participants, who each completed a food frequency questionnaire (FFQ) at screening. Food intake was scored by a dietary quality index created by the Swedish National Food Agency. Disease activity was measured as Disease Activity Score 28 (DAS28), based on erythrocyte sedimentation rate (ESR), a patient administered visual analogue scale of perceived global health and the number of tender and swollen joints out of 28 examined. Inflammation was measured as ESR and C-reactive protein (hs-CRP). Associations between dietary quality, disease activity and inflammation were evaluated using multivariable linear regression analysis. High dietary quality (high intake of fish, shellfish, whole grain, fruit and vegetables and low intake of sausages and sweets) was not related to DAS28 (B = −0.02, p = 0.787). However, dietary quality was significantly negatively associated with hs-CRP (B = −0.6, p = 0.044) and ESR (B = −2.4, p = 0.002) after adjusting for body mass index, age, education, smoking and gender. Both hs-CRP and ESR decreased with increasing dietary quality. In conclusion, among patients with RA, high dietary quality was associated with reduced inflammation but not with disease activity.

Abstract Background This study aimed to measure the serum and synovial interleukin (IL)-37 levels in rheumatoid arthritis (RA) patients compared to patients with primary knee osteoarthritis (PKOA) and healthy controls and to detect its relation to RA disease activity. Results This cross-sectional study included 50 RA patients with a mean age of 40.24 ± 8.62 years, 50 patients with PKOA with a mean age of 56.69 ± 4.21, and 40 healthy controls with a mean age of 41.75 ± 7.38 years. The mean serum IL-37 level in the RA patients (382.6 ± 73.97 pg/ml) was statistically significantly (P < 0.001) the highest among the studied groups; however, it showed a non-significant difference between the PKOA patients (70.38 ± 27.49 pg/ml) and the healthy controls (69.97 ± 25.12 pg/ml) (P > 0.94). Both serum and synovial IL-37 levels were significantly positively correlated with disease activity scores (r = 0.92, P< 0.001 and r = 0.85, P < 0.001), tender joint counts (r = 0.83, P < 0.001 and r = 0.82, P < 0.001 ), swollen joint counts (r = 0.72, P < 0.001 and r = 0.60, P < 0.001), visual analog scale (r = 0.82, P < 0.001 and r = 0.82, P < 0.001), erythrocyte sedimentation rate (r = 0.75, P < 0.001 and r = 0.65, P < 0.001), and C-reactive protein (r = 0.93, P < 0.001 and r = 0.79, P < 0.001), respectively. Conclusion Serum and synovial IL-37 were significantly elevated in the RA patients, and they were closely correlated. Being less invasive, the serum IL-37 could be a marker of disease activity and could reflect the effective disease control by drugs. Having an anti-inflammatory effect could not suggest IL-37 as the key player to control inflammation alone, but its combination with other anti-proinflammatory cytokines could be investigated.

Objectives: To compare the ability to participate in social activities among rheumatoid arthritis patients with other rheumatic disease patients and identify potentially implicated factors. Patients and methods: Between June and November 2019, we consecutively selected patients aged ≥18 years with RA (defined according to ACR/EULAR 2010), SpA (ASAS/EULAR 2010), and SLE (ACR 1997). Main outcome measures: Ability to participate in social roles and activities evaluated using the PROMIS score v2.0 short-form 8a (PROMIS-APS). Secondary outcomes: Participation in social activities according to a series of variables (mobility, depression, satisfaction with social relationships, social isolation, company, emotional support, instrumental support, and support via information). We evaluated the association between the ability to participate in social activities and associated variables using multivariable linear regression analysis. Results: The study population comprised 50 patients with RA (33.1%), 51 patients (33.8%) with SpA, and 50 patients (33.1%) with SLE. The mean PROMIS-APS scores were similar in the three groups. The multivariable analysis for the whole sample showed that the ability to participate in social activities was inversely associated with depression and directly with social satisfaction, mobility, company, and age. The stratified analysis revealed an inverse association between inflammatory activity and ability to participate in social activities in patients with RA and SpA, but not in those with SLE. Conclusion: All patients with RA, SpA, and SLE had a similar ability to participate in social activities. This was associated with other psychosocial factors (social satisfaction, mobility, company, depression) and clinical factors (age and inflammatory activity).

Background:Rheumatoid arthritis (RA) is an autoimmune inflammatory disease that affects both small and large joints. Hip involvement is an evolutionary turning point in RA and significantly alters the patient’s quality of life.Objectives:This study aimed to assess characteristics of RA patients with hip involvement.Methods:It was a cross-sectional study, including patients with RA (according to 2010 ACR/European League Against Rheumatism (EULAR) criteria).We divided patients into two groups: G0 patients without hip involvement, G1 patients with hip involvement. Hip involvement was defined with a limited movement during examination with abnormalities on standard radiographs. We collected the following data: age, the disease activity score (DAS28), the inflammatory biomarkers C-reactive protein (CRP) and Erythrocyte sedimentation rate (ESR), Rheumatoid Factor (RF), and Anti Citrullinated Peptides Antibodies (ACPA), and SHARP score (A scoring system used to assess the radiological changes in patients with RA. It describes erosions and narrowing of the joint space of 27 small joints of the hands, including the carpal bones and feet).Results:Among the 224 patients included, 25had hip involvement (11%). The male / female sex-ratio was higher in G1 (0.66 vs 0.22, p=0.017).Patients in G1 were younger at disease onset (44,16±16,11 years vs 51.9±13.9 years, p= 0.022) and had a longer disease duration (12,28 ± 11,49 years vs 6,2010 ± 6,45 years, p=0.02). They had also higher HAQ(1,7692 vs 1,3054, p=0.05).SHARP score was higher in G1 (176.32 vs. 106.88, p=0.011). Atlantoaxial subluxation was more common in G1 (32% vs 14%,p=0.035).When comparing the groups we did not find any significant difference regarding age (56.12 ± 11.88 years vs 58,24±12,26 years, p=0.341), disease activity (DAS28-ESR:5.41 vs. 5.65, p=0.380; DAS28-CRP: 5.19 vs. 5.51, p=0.290), ESR (53.88 vs. 46.95, p=0.237), CRP:23,8894 vs 22,89, p=0.975), and in the serological profile (RF; G1:68% vs G0: 70.8%, p=0.817, ACPA; G1: 60% vs G0:69%, p=0.366).Conclusion:Patients with hip involvement were commonly male, were younger at disease onset and had more functional impairment based on the HAQ score. C1-C2 dislocation wasalso more common in this group.The SHARP score was also significantly higher in G1, which shows a severe and destructive disease.Disclosure of Interests:None declared

Background:Rheumatoid arthritis (RA) is associated with an increased risk of atherosclerotic cardiovascular disease (CVD). The Expanded Cardiovascular Risk Prediction Score for Rheumatoid Arthritis (ERS-RA) estimates the 10-year risk of myocardial infarction, stroke or CVD-related death based on conventional and RA-specific (clinical disease activity index, CDAI, disease duration, glucocorticoid use) risk factors (1).Objectives:We evaluated the associations between ERS-RA 10-year risk of CVD, high-sensitivity C-reactive protein (hs-CRP) concentrations, and pharmacological treatment in 1,251 RA patients collected by the “Cardiovascular Obesity and Rheumatic Disease Study (CORDIS)” group of the Italian Society of Rheumatology (SIR).Methods:We assessed independent associations between ERS-RA risk score and each relevant variable using multivariate regression (ENTER approach; listwise deletion analysis). Given the relatively high number of missing hs-CRP data (n=385), regression analysis was also performed using multiple imputation (10 sets, Stata 16.1). Regression models were not adjusted for independent variables included in the ERS-RA score.Results:Among 1,251 RA patients [mean (SD) age 60.4(9.3), range (40-80) years; 78% female; mean (SD) disease duration, 11.6(8) years; mean (SD) CDAI, 9(9); mean (SD) HAQ, 0.77(0.7); mean (SD) hs-CRP, 6.8(12) mg/L] the estimated 10-year CVD risk was 11.6(0.9) % [mean (SD)]. Regarding treatment, 539(43%) received glucocorticoids, 676(54%) a biological or targeted synthetic disease-modifying anti-rheumatic drug (b/tsDMARD) (n missing=1), and 885(81%) at least one conventional synthetic DMARD (csDMARD). Ninety-three (7.4%) patients did not receive any treatment. After adjusting for the use of b/tsDMARD and csDMARD, hs-CRP concentrations were significantly associated with 10-year risk of CVD both in standard multiple regression (n=865; coefficient=0.005 for each 10 mg/L hs-CRP increment, 95% confidence interval (0.000-0.100), p=0.043) and after multiple imputation (n=1,251; coefficient=0.005 for each 10 mg/L hs-CRP increment, 95% confidence interval (0.000-0.114), p=0.035) (Table 1). This corresponds to an increase of 10-year CV risk of 1% for every 20 mg/L increase in hs-CRP concentrations.Conclusion:In a large cohort of RA patients, we observed a significant, positive, and independent association between hs-CRP concentrations and 10-year CV risk estimated by ERS-RA. The cross-sectional design of the study did not allow to establish a cause-effect relationship between hs-CRP and CV risk. Given that conventional CV risk factors and inflammation-related variables are accounted for in the ERS-RA risk score, other, unexplored, mechanisms may underlie the observed association between hs-CRP and CV risk.References:[1]Solomon, D. Introduction: Secondary polycythemia is a known adverse effect of testosterone replacement therapy (TRT). Different testosterone formulations are available, with significantly different half-lives, which have varying influences on the development of secondary polycythemia. Herein, we compared the prevalence of secondary polycythemia in testosterone-deficient men treated with intranasal testosterone gel (Natesto) vs. intramuscular testosterone cypionate (TC) therapy. Methods: We performed a cross-sectional analysis of secondary polycythemia (hematocrit [Hct] ≥54%) in men who received TRT. We included a total of 60 men: 30 men who received Natesto (4.5% testosterone gel [tid, 5.5 mg/nostril, 11 mg/dose, 33 mg/day]), and 30 who received TC (between 0.5 and 1.0 mL or 100–200 mg intramuscularly weekly). A univariable and multiple regression analysis was performed considering last Hct measurement as the main outcome. The analyzed variables included were age, body mass index (BMI), smoking history, treatment group, and testosterone levels on followup. Results: We identified polycythemia (Hct ≥54%) in 10% (3/30) of men who received TC. Additionally, in men treated with TC, 33.3% (10/30) had a Hct ≥50% during therapy. None of the men who received Natesto had a Hct ≥50% during therapy. On multivariable linear regression analysis, we demonstrated that the use of TC increased Hct by 3.24% (95% confidence interval [CI] 0.74–5.73%; p=0.012) compared to Natesto. Conclusions: The prevalence of polycythemia in men treated with Natesto was markedly lower compared to the men who received TC therapy.

Background: The aim of this cross-sectional study was to investigate potential associations between periodontal inflamed surface area (PISA) and tooth loss with disease-related parameters in patients with rheumatoid arthritis (RA) and ankylosing spondylitis (AS). Methods: Patients who attended the Department of Nephrology and Rheumatology, University Medical Centre Goettingen, Germany, were included. The oral examination comprised the detection of the number of remaining teeth and periodontal condition based on staging and grading matrix. Based on periodontal pockets with positive bleeding on probing, the periodontal inflamed surface area (PISA) was determined. Disease related parameters were extracted from the patients’ records. Results: In total, 101 (RA) and 32 participants (AS) were included. Patients with RA had 22.85 ± 4.26 and AS patients 24.34 ± 5.47 remaining teeth (p < 0.01). Periodontitis stage III and IV was present in 91% (RA) and 81.2% (AS) of patients (p = 0.04). Associations between PISA and disease-related parameters were not found in both groups (p > 0.05). In RA, a higher age (p < 0.01), C-reactive protein (p = 0.02), disease activity (p < 0.01) and prednisolone intake (p < 0.01) were associated with fewer remaining teeth. In AS, a higher age (p = 0.02) and increased Bath Ankylosing Spondylitis Metrology Index (p = 0.02) were associated with a lower number of remaining teeth. Conclusions: Tooth loss is associated with disease activity, especially in RA individuals. Dental care to prevent tooth loss might be recommendable to positively influence oral health condition and disease activity in RA and SA patients.
